Workers check in and out by scanning a project QR code on their phone. REDZ.BUILD records the time, location and a selfie, then flags anything unusual for a manager to review.
How check-in works
Each project has its own QR code that identifies the site.
A selfie is captured at check-in to confirm who is on site.
GPS is checked against the project geofence, where one is set.
Scanning out closes the shift and records the duration.

Time that gets paid
- On-site minutes from check-in to check-out, minus an unpaid break.
- Inter-site travel can be credited, based on your settings.
- Time beyond standard hours flows into overtime in payroll.
Tablet kiosk (NFC/RFID)
No smartphones on site? Mount a tablet with a USB fob reader at the entrance and let workers tap a fob to check in and out — front-camera photo included. See Tablet kiosk check-in.
